Output edbcd257c35071fffdabca8b3457809bf87b2a1f8f66d8180ab283a49b288127:4

value
15600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 702f7fac8e26e33b19e9e80d51fad0d1462c5ba1 OP_EQUAL
address
3BvCWJFEgKyt54rLUsJE8uv3eYo8BAZ6G8
transaction
edbcd257c35071fffdabca8b3457809bf87b2a1f8f66d8180ab283a49b288127
confirmations
330349
spent
true